data:image/s3,"s3://crabby-images/62b0e/62b0e2f94924f98011d1d7794af4ac7414a122c1" alt="MACROMEDIA FLEX-FLEX ACTIONSCRIPT LANGUAGE Скачать руководство пользователя страница 747"
TextField.scroll
747
Apply additional formatting for the text field using the
TextFormat class
.
See also
MovieClip._rotation
TextField.scroll
Availability
Flash Player 6.
Usage
my_txt
.scroll
Description
Property; defines the vertical position of text in a text field. The
scroll
property is useful for
directing users to a specific paragraph in a long passage, or creating scrolling text fields. This
property can be retrieved and modified.
The units of horizontal scrolling are pixels, while the units of vertical scrolling are lines.
Horizontal scrolling is measured in pixels because most fonts you typically use are proportionally
spaced; meaning, the characters can have different widths. Flash performs vertical scrolling by line
because users usually want to see a line of text in its entirety, as opposed to seeing a partial line.
Even if there are multiple fonts on a line, the height of the line adjusts to fit the largest font in use.
Example
The following example sets the maximum value for the scrolling text field
my_txt
. Create two
buttons,
scrollUp_btn
and
scrollDown_btn,
to scroll the text field. Add the following
ActionScript to your FLA or AS file.
this.createTextField("scroll_txt", this.getNextHighestDepth(), 10, 10, 160,
20);
this.createTextField("my_txt", this.getNextHighestDepth(), 10, 30, 320, 240);
my_txt.multiline = true;
my_txt.wordWrap = true;
for (var i = 0; i<10; i++) {
my_txt.text += "Lorem ipsum dolor sit amet, consectetuer adipiscing elit,
sed diam nonummy nibh euismod tincidunt ut laoreet dolore magna aliquam erat
volutpat.";
}
scrollUp_btn.onRelease = function() {
my_txt.scroll--;
scroll_txt.text = my_txt." of "+my_txt.maxscroll;
};
scrollDown_btn.onRelease = function() {
my_txt.+;
scroll_txt.text = my_txt." of "+my_txt.maxscroll;
};
See also
TextField.hscroll
,
TextField.maxscroll
Содержание FLEX-FLEX ACTIONSCRIPT LANGUAGE
Страница 1: ...Flex ActionScript Language Reference...
Страница 8: ......
Страница 66: ...66 Chapter 2 Creating Custom Classes with ActionScript 2 0...
Страница 76: ......
Страница 133: ...break 133 See also for for in do while while switch case continue throw try catch finally...
Страница 135: ...case 135 See also break default strict equality switch...
Страница 146: ...146 Chapter 5 ActionScript Core Language Elements See also break continue while...
Страница 229: ...while 229 i 3 The following result is written to the log file 0 3 6 9 12 15 18 See also do while continue for for in...
Страница 808: ...808 Chapter 7 ActionScript for Flash...
Страница 810: ...810 Appendix A Deprecated Flash 4 operators...
Страница 815: ...Other keys 815 Num Lock 144 186 187 _ 189 191 192 219 220 221 222 Key Key code...
Страница 816: ...816 Appendix B Keyboard Keys and Key Code Values...
Страница 822: ...822 Index...